FS#59681 - [hplip] 3.18.7-3 needs patch to revert use of libImageProcessor
Attached to Project:
Arch Linux
Opened by Colin Keenan (colinkeenan) - Thursday, 16 August 2018, 17:28 GMT
Last edited by Andreas Radke (AndyRTR) - Saturday, 12 January 2019, 08:20 GMT
Opened by Colin Keenan (colinkeenan) - Thursday, 16 August 2018, 17:28 GMT
Last edited by Andreas Radke (AndyRTR) - Saturday, 12 January 2019, 08:20 GMT
|
Details
Description:
Please apply the attached patch which fixes "Filter failed" error experienced by many users on many printers for hplip 3.18.7 up to release 3. Printing worked with version 3.18.6 (and users can downgrade to print if they don't know how to apply the patch). The attached patch reverts the use of libImageProcessor. It was posted in https://bugs.archlinux.org/task/59548#comment172098, and has worked for those that applied it. Additional info: * 3.18.7 up to release 3 Steps to reproduce: Do a systemwide upgrade and try to print something. |
This task depends upon
E [13/Aug/2018:09:31:29 -0400] [Job 92] Job stopped due to filter errors; please consult the error_log file for details.
D [13/Aug/2018:09:31:29 -0400] [Job 92] 3 filters for job:
D [13/Aug/2018:09:31:29 -0400] [Job 92] pdftopdf (application/pdf to application/vnd.cups-pdf, cost 66)
D [13/Aug/2018:09:31:29 -0400] [Job 92] gstoraster (application/vnd.cups-pdf to application/vnd.cups-raster, cost 99)
D [13/Aug/2018:09:31:29 -0400] [Job 92] hpcups (application/vnd.cups-raster to printer/HP-LaserJet-p4015dn, cost 0)
D [13/Aug/2018:09:31:29 -0400] [Job 92] prnt/hpcups/HPCupsFilter.cpp 644: DEBUG: SHIVA inside the while loopprnt/hpcups/HPCupsFilter.cpp 648: DEBUG: imageProcessorStartPage failed result = 2
If it has anything to do with the "Counterfeit Deterrence System"[2] I wouldn't bother helping to fix bugs.
[1] https://bugs.launchpad.net/hplip/+bug/1784989/comments/3
[2] https://en.wikipedia.org/wiki/Central_Bank_Counterfeit_Deterrence_Group
Installing this solves the problem for me and I think anyone else with the issue.
Should this bug be closed?
Please note here if there are news that solve that issue.
https://bugs.launchpad.net/hplip/+bug/1785230 Gentoo reverted to 3.18.6, Debian removed the used of libImageProcessor, Fedora and Suse have not packaged 3.18.7.
https://sources.debian.org/patches/hplip/3.18.10+dfsg0-1/0025-Remove-all-ImageProcessor-functionality-which-is-clo.patch/
FS#59548was also triggered by that binary blob. Debian doesn't not patch it therefor but for other reasons.It also triggered for hplip-1:3.18.6-2 in https://bbs.archlinux.org/viewtopic.php?id=241345.
Can you put hplip 3.18.9 in testing until there's a matching hplip-plugin for 3.18.10?
printer HP_LaserJet_Professional_P_1102w_2 is idle. enabled since Sun 02 Dec 2018 06:32:17 PM CST
printer Virtual_PDF_Printer is idle. enabled since Wed 20 May 2015 09:40:31 PM CDT
system default destination: HP_LaserJet_Professional_P_1102w_2